#7d4d4e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#7d4d4e is composed of 49% red, 30.2% green and 30.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 38.4% magenta, 37.6% yellow and 51% black. It has a hue angle of 358.8 degrees, a saturation of 23.8% and a lightness of 39.6%. #7d4d4e color hex could be obtained by blending #fa9a9c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666666.

#7d4d4e color description : Mostly desaturated dark red.

#7d4d4e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#7d4d4e has RGB values of R:125, G:77, B:78 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.38, Y:0.38,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 8211790.

Shades and Tints of #7d4d4e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040202 is the darkest color, while #faf6f7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#7d4d4e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#666464 is the less saturated color, while #c3070b is the most saturated one.
